The Goodies Collection from CD Projekt Red may seem a bit familiar to some longtime GOG users given that the individual collections for both Cyberpunk 2077 and The Witcher have been given away in the past, but as CD Projekt Red stated, if you missed out on them before, now’s the time to claim them both at once. To get the various goodies included in the collections for each IP, CD Projekt Red said you simply have to head to your GOG library to download them.

For the one for The Witcher, it includes “arts, books, soundtracks, the making of videos, Video Game Show concert, wallpapers, and many more goodies” from all of the Witcher games, not just The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t. The collection for Cyberpunk 2077 is similarly full of extras for the game including artwork and more, but neither collection will actually give you a game for free.

“Among the stuff featured in Cyberpunk 2077 Goodies Collection, you’ll find some unique concept arts and ad posters with design styles featured in the game,” the preview from CD Projekt Red said. “The previously released content includes printable posters, digital wallpapers, gang graffiti, and steelbook art โ€“ all that will give your computer and living room a futuristic, rebel touch. Finally, detailed Cyberpunk 2077 universe goodies, like screenshots and weapon blueprints.”
